|  | 27 | #include <linux/mm.h> | 
|  | 28 | #include <linux/init.h> | 
|  | 29 |  | 
|  | 30 | #include <asm/tlbflush.h> | 
|  | 31 | #include <asm/mmu_context.h> | 
|  | 32 |  | 
|  | 33 | mm_context_t next_mmu_context; | 
|  | 34 | unsigned long context_map[LAST_CONTEXT / BITS_PER_LONG + 1]; | 
|  | 35 | atomic_t nr_free_contexts; | 
|  | 36 | struct mm_struct *context_mm[LAST_CONTEXT+1]; | 
|  | 37 |  | 
|  | 38 | /* | 
|  | 39 | * Initialize the context management stuff. | 
|  | 40 | */ | 
|  | 41 | void __init mmu_context_init(void) | 
|  | 42 | { | 
|  | 43 | /* | 
|  | 44 | * The use of context zero is reserved for the kernel. | 
|  | 45 | * This code assumes FIRST_CONTEXT < 32. | 
|  | 46 | */ | 
|  | 47 | context_map[0] = (1 << FIRST_CONTEXT) - 1; | 
|  | 48 | next_mmu_context = FIRST_CONTEXT; | 
|  | 49 | atomic_set(&nr_free_contexts, LAST_CONTEXT - FIRST_CONTEXT + 1); | 
|  | 50 | } | 
|  | 51 |  | 
|  | 52 | /* | 
|  | 53 | * Steal a context from a task that has one at the moment. | 
|  | 54 | * | 
|  | 55 | * This isn't an LRU system, it just frees up each context in | 
|  | 56 | * turn (sort-of pseudo-random replacement :).  This would be the | 
|  | 57 | * place to implement an LRU scheme if anyone were motivated to do it. | 
|  | 58 | */ | 
|  | 59 | void steal_context(void) | 
|  | 60 | { | 
|  | 61 | struct mm_struct *mm; | 
|  | 62 |  | 
|  | 63 | /* free up context `next_mmu_context' */ | 
|  | 64 | /* if we shouldn't free context 0, don't... */ | 
|  | 65 | if (next_mmu_context < FIRST_CONTEXT) | 
|  | 66 | next_mmu_context = FIRST_CONTEXT; | 
|  | 67 | mm = context_mm[next_mmu_context]; | 
|  | 68 | flush_tlb_mm(mm); | 
|  | 69 | destroy_context(mm); | 
|  | 70 | } |
